    The Modern Kitchen: Embracing Built-In Ovens and Microwaves

    In contemporary kitchen style, functionality and aesthetic appeals play critical roles. Amongst the crucial appliances that embody this harmony are built-in ovens and microwaves. These components not just boost the performance of food preparation however likewise contribute to a structured, advanced kitchen layout. This article checks out the advantages, features, and considerations of incorporating built-in ovens and microwaves into modern-day cooking areas.

    Advantages of Built-In Ovens and Microwaves

    1. Space Efficiency

    Built-in ovens and microwaves are created to fit seamlessly into cabinetry, leading the way for more space-efficient kitchen designs. This style minimizes counter top clutter and makes the most of functionality.

    2. Improved Aesthetics

    A built-in fitted oven or microwave provides a clean, integrated Ovens uk look. This produces a sense of elegance and continuity in kitchen design, rather than standalone appliances that can interfere with the visual flow.

    3. Availability

    These appliances are usually set up at eye level, making it much easier to gain access to without flexing down. This ease of access is especially beneficial for those with movement issues.

    4. Improved Cooking Performance

    Lots of built-in appliances feature innovative cooking innovations, offering remarkable performance. Convection ovens, for instance, flow air for even cooking, while microwave frequently have sensing units that adjust cooking times based upon food moisture levels.

    5. Increased Resale Value

    A contemporary kitchen with built-in appliances can substantially boost the resale value of a home. Prospective purchasers are frequently drawn to cooking areas that showcase thoughtful design options and top quality fixtures.

    6. Personalization

    Built-in options frequently come in various designs, finishes, and functionalities. Property owners can tailor their selections to match their kitchen's general style schema and individual cooking choices.

    Secret Features to Consider

    When improving a kitchen with built-in ovens and microwaves, numerous functions should be considered:

    FeatureDescription
    SizeBuilt-in appliances can be found in numerous sizes, which must be selected based on the kitchen layout and existing cabinets measurements.
    Style and FinishOptions consist of stainless-steel, glass, or customized paneling, permitting these appliances to blend with or stand out from the kitchen's design.
    Cooking TechnologiesExplore specialized technologies such as convection, steam cooking, or sensing unit cooking to advance cooking abilities and effectiveness.
    Smart FeaturesNumerous contemporary built-in appliances offer Wi-Fi connection, enabling push-button control and diagnostics through smartphones.
    Energy EfficiencyLook for Energy Star-rated appliances to ensure optimum energy usage without sacrificing performance.
    Relieve of Cleaningbuilt in ovens uk-in ovens and microwaves with self-cleaning functions or easy-to-clean surface areas can substantially lower maintenance efforts.

    Incorporating Built-In Ovens and Microwaves: Design Tips

    To effectively integrate built-in ovens and microwaves into a kitchen, consider the following style tips:

    Layout Considerations

    • Positioning: Position built-in ovens near the main work space for benefit.
    • Ventilation: Ensure appropriate ventilation, specifically above the integrated electric oven, to assist in effective cooking.

    Matching Elements

    • Cabinetry: Choose cabinetry surfaces that complement or contrast your built-in appliances while preserving a cohesive appearance.
    • Backsplash and Countertops: Select materials that connect appliance colors to create an unified kitchen atmosphere.

    Lighting

    • Sufficient lighting around cooking locations enhances visibility and safety. Think about under-cabinet lighting to illuminate the workspace.

    Upkeep of Built-In Appliances

    To ensure longevity and ideal efficiency of built-in ovens and microwaves, house owners must comply with maintenance practices such as:

    • Regular Cleaning: Both the interior and outside surface areas ought to be cleaned up regularly to prevent food buildup and keep appliance appearance.
    • Routine Inspections: Periodic evaluations can help spot and address small concerns before they intensify into larger issues.
    • User Manuals: Always consult the user manual for particular maintenance guidelines connected to each device.

    Frequently asked questions

    Q1: How much do built-in ovens and microwaves expense?

    A: Prices can differ substantially based on brand integrated ovens Uk name, features, and size. Built-in ovens can range from 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 5,000, while microwaves generally range from ₤ 400 to ₤ 2,500.

    Q2: Can built-in ovens and microwaves be installed in any kitchen?

    A: As long as appropriate sizing and electrical requirements are satisfied, built-in ovens and microwaves can be set up in a lot of kitchen areas. A professional consultation may be suggested to ensure compatibility.

    Q3: Are built-in microwaves effective enough for daily cooking?

    A: Most built-in microwaves offer sufficient wattage (generally between 900 and 1,200 watts) for daily cooking tasks, including reheating, thawing, and cooking meals.

    Q4: Do built-in appliances need more upkeep than standalone ones?

    A: Generally, built-in appliances do not need significantly more maintenance than standalone equivalents. However, particular functions like self-cleaning ovens might alleviate maintenance efforts.

    Q5: Can I tailor my kitchen with different brands for built-in appliances?

    A: Yes, supplied that the styles and surfaces harmonize. However, it is advisable to examine compatibility, particularly concerning electrical and ventilation requirements.

    In summary, built-in ovens and microwaves present numerous advantages for modern kitchens, merging innovation with style. Property owners can check out different alternatives that match their aesthetic choices while improving the functionality of their cooking areas. With cautious factor to consider, thoughtful placement, and attention to upkeep, built-in appliances can significantly raise the total kitchen experience, ultimately causing a more pleasurable cooking environment.
